A video showing passengers in an ill-fated boat just before it capsized in Niger State has been shared. 

The boat took off from Mundi Village conveying passengers to Gbajibo village in Mokwa local council of Niger State after local market day on Tuesday, October 1, 2024. 

A video shared by Channels Television shows passengers sitting in the crowded boat without life jackets. 

The boat is said to have capsized moments after the video was taken. 

The locally made wooden boat, with a capacity of 100 passengers, had about 300 people on board when it overturned in the rural Mokwa district, an emergency official said on Wednesday, October 2. 

As of last night, a combined effort by the National Inland Waterways Authority (NIWA), the Niger State National Emergency Management Agency (NEMA), and local divers had recovered 70 bodies and rescued 150 passengers. 

The search for the remaining missing passengers is still ongoing.
